7 changes: 6 additions & 1 deletion c++/src/Timezone.cc
Original file line number Diff line number Diff line change
Expand Up @@ -773,7 +773,12 @@ namespace orc {
std::string newfilename(dir);
newfilename += "/";
newfilename += it->second;
timezoneCache[newfilename] = std::make_shared<LazyTimezone>(newfilename);
// Only insert if absent: overwriting an existing entry destroys the
// LazyTimezone while raw pointers in live TimestampColumnReaders still
// reference it, causing a use-after-free (SIGSEGV) on the next read.
if (timezoneCache.find(newfilename) == timezoneCache.end()) {
timezoneCache[newfilename] = std::make_shared<LazyTimezone>(newfilename);
}
timezoneCache[filename] = timezoneCache[newfilename];
}
return *timezoneCache[filename].get();

41 changes: 41 additions & 0 deletions c++/test/TestWriter.cc
Original file line number Diff line number Diff line change
Expand Up @@ -2648,6 +2648,47 @@ namespace orc {
}
}

TEST(TimestampAliasCacheEviction, readerSurvivesAliasCacheEviction) {
MemoryOutputStream memStream(DEFAULT_MEM_STREAM_SIZE);
MemoryPool* pool = getDefaultPool();
std::unique_ptr<Type> type(Type::buildTypeFromString("struct<ts:timestamp>"));

// Write 2000 rows so that reading with a 1024-row batch requires two next() calls.
const uint64_t rowCount = 2000;
std::unique_ptr<Writer> writer =
createWriter(64 * 1024 * 1024, 64 * 1024, 64 * 1024, CompressionKind_ZLIB, *type, pool,
&memStream, FileVersion::v_0_12(), 0, "America/New_York");
std::unique_ptr<ColumnVectorBatch> batch = writer->createRowBatch(rowCount);
StructVectorBatch* structBatch = dynamic_cast<StructVectorBatch*>(batch.get());
TimestampVectorBatch* tsBatch = dynamic_cast<TimestampVectorBatch*>(structBatch->fields[0]);
for (uint64_t i = 0; i < rowCount; ++i) {
tsBatch->data[i] = static_cast<int64_t>(i * 3600);
tsBatch->nanoseconds[i] = 0;
}
structBatch->numElements = rowCount;
tsBatch->numElements = rowCount;
writer->add(*batch);
writer->close();

auto inStream = std::make_unique<MemoryInputStream>(memStream.getData(), memStream.getLength());
std::unique_ptr<Reader> reader = createReader(pool, std::move(inStream));
std::unique_ptr<RowReader> rowReader = createRowReader(reader.get(), "GMT");
ASSERT_EQ(rowCount, reader->getNumberOfRows());

std::unique_ptr<ColumnVectorBatch> readBatch = rowReader->createRowBatch(1024);

// First next() opens the stripe, constructs TimestampColumnReader, and stores
// writerTimezone_ = &getTimezoneByName("America/New_York").
ASSERT_TRUE(rowReader->next(*readBatch));
ASSERT_EQ(1024u, readBatch->numElements);

// Populate aliases in the timezone cache
(void)getTimezoneByName("US/Eastern");

// Verify that writerTimezone_ is still a valid pointer
EXPECT_TRUE(rowReader->next(*readBatch));
}
